South Riding Golf Club is nestled in the gentle hills of northern Virginia, enjoying a landscape of hardwood forests and grassy meadows. The course offers a variety of challenges but the fairways are wide and player-friendly and the greens can be tough in spots but overall they offer some room for error. The layout requires both strategy and skill, it is definitely not a golf course where you will be able to just "grip and rip it." The course pinpoints your weaknesses but it is still a fair test. South Riding Golf Club's eighth hole is memorable for its difficulty but it's an interesting hole sine there are many ways to play it. At 351 yards, the hole is a short but intimidating dogleg left that will tempt you to go over the trees. The fairway is generous but the saddle-shaped green is flanked with bunkers.

Course Details

Year Built 1997
Fairways Bent Grass
Greens Bent Grass
Golf Season Year round
Architect Dan Maples (1997) Michael Gleason (1997)
